The Sacramento Kings are set to kick off their home season at the Golden 1 Center this Friday, bringing a wave of enthusiasm to both fans and local businesses. As the team takes to the court, the surrounding community is buzzing with anticipation, hoping that the influx of basketball fans will translate into a significant financial boost for shops and eateries in the area.
Local business owners are eager to welcome back the loyal Kings supporters, who are known for their vibrant game-day rituals that include dining and shopping before and after the games. With the arena's capacity filled with passionate fans, the atmosphere is expected to be electric, creating a perfect opportunity for businesses to thrive.
The return of the Kings not only signifies the start of an exciting basketball season but also represents a critical moment for the local economy. Many businesses are preparing special promotions and events to attract fans, showcasing the symbiotic relationship between the team and the community. As the season unfolds, both the Kings and local establishments are hopeful for a prosperous partnership that benefits everyone involved.
